drjobs Marketing Director

Marketing Director

Employer Active

1 Vacancy
drjobs

Job Alert

You will be updated with latest job alerts via email
Valid email field required
Send jobs
Send me jobs like this
drjobs

Job Alert

You will be updated with latest job alerts via email

Valid email field required
Send jobs
Job Location drjobs

Toronto - Canada

Monthly Salary drjobs

Not Disclosed

drjobs

Salary Not Disclosed

Vacancy

1 Vacancy

Job Description

Description

Location: Toronto ON Hybrid

In this position youll be based in the Toronto office for a minimum of three days a week with the flexibility to work from home for some of your working week. Find out more about our flexible work culture at give you a world of potential

Are you ready to make a significant impact As the Marketing Director for North America Issuer Services youll collaborate with top leadership to craft and execute integrated marketing plans that drive growth and elevate the Computershare brand in the Canadian market. This pivotal role offers the opportunity to leverage your expertise in Canadian markets client insights and competitive positioning to create compelling marketing strategies and engagement programs. Join us and be at the forefront of delivering innovative marketfocused solutions that strengthen client relationships and propel our business forward.


A role you will love

Reporting to the Head of North America Issuer Services Marketing you will be essential in building the marketing strategy and plan for Canada developing strong value propositions and creating impactful programs to drive business development engagement and retention. You will craft sales enablement tools develop thought leadership content and build integrated crosschannel marketing campaigns. Additionally you will evaluate event opportunities oversee planning and and manage marketing and budget to deliver bestinclass practices and demonstrate ROI.

Some of your key responsibilities will include:

  • Develop marketing strategy and build marketing plans to generate awareness engagement client retention and drive Computershares growth and expansion in Canada closely aligned to business objectives and key stakeholders.
  • Develop compelling and segmented value proposition(s) for Issuer Services and adjacent solutions aligned with Computershares brand and North American issuer value proposition; create messaging collateral and tools to drive differentiation and support the business development and relationship management processes relating to future clients strategic advisors/law firms and existing clients.
  • Lead the development of gotomarket programs for existing and new solutions and capabilities across Canadian business segments and regions including development of relevant content collateral touch points campaigns and programs designed to drive engagement accelerate the sales cycle and strengthen client retention within the Canadian market. Collaborate with key business stakeholders to define key priorities objectives and programs.
  • Support the delivery of various sales enablement and sales pursuit/RFP initiatives.
  • Plan and execute inmarket tradeshow/conferences and events programming within the Canadian market and specific to local regions collaborating with the Global Issuer Services Events Team and relevant business partners across North America. Provide messaging and content support for local industry and inmarket events.
  • Collaborate across the North American and Global Issuer and Computershare Marketing Teams to deliver marketing program excellence and best practices. Evaluate opportunities to continually improve the marketing mix and endtoend marketing .
  • Functions as the primary contact and marketing lead for the Issuer Services business in Canada collaborating with business leadership in Canada to manage regional marketing priorities. Work closely with team members across all North American and Global marketing functions and channels to ensure messaging content and digital channels are consistent and relevant for Canadian market.
  • Develop and manage the Canada marketing plan and budget and evaluate ongoing effectiveness of marketing activities and programs.
  • Review and report on marketing performance.


What will you bring to the role

  • Bachelors degree in marketing strategy or management; Masters degree is a plus.
  • 10 years of marketing experience in financial services or fintech with a focus on client engagement acquisition and retention. Experience with equities/issuer solutions and/or complex financial services solutions is a plus.
  • Strategic thinker who can quickly assess a situation business opportunity or challenge synthesize information collaboratively devise a plan and execute by rolling up sleeves to do the work or align internal or external resources to deliver.
  • Proven track record in developing and executing highimpact B2B marketing programs and gotomarket strategies. Experience incorporating competitive and market trends client satisfaction/voice of client data and other analyses to develop strategic and tactical marketing plans that drive engagement growth and retention.
  • Strong skills in digital product content and influencer marketing with attention to detail in analyses and communications.
  • Excellent interpersonal and relationshipbuilding skills with the ability to influence and align diverse views.
  • Exceptional project management skills able to organize prioritize and thrive in a fastpaced matrixed environment.
  • Strong critical thinking abilities with a focus on analytical rigor to measure marketing performance.
  • Experience with Eloqua Salesforce and other marketing tools as well as in AccountBased Marketing (ABM) is a plus.
  • People management experience including attracting and developing talent is a plus.


If this sounds like a role and team youd love to be a part of apply today!

Rewards designed for you

Ours is a welcoming and closeknit community with experienced colleagues ready to help you grow. At Computershare youll find new friendships a strong sense of belonging and an inclusive culture that appreciates and recognises individual contributions.

Flexible work to help you find the best balance between work and lifestyle.

Health and wellbeing rewards that can be tailored to support you and your family.

Invest in our business by setting aside salary to purchase shares in our company and youll receive a company contribution as well.

Extra rewards ranging from recognition awards and team get togethers to helping you invest in your future. Visit for details.

And more. Ours is a welcoming and closeknit community with experienced colleagues ready to help you grow. Our careers hub will help you find out more about our rewards and life at Computershare visit #LIHybrid




Required Experience:

Director

Employment Type

Full-Time

Company Industry

Department / Functional Area

Marketing

About Company

Report This Job
Disclaimer: Drjobpro.com is only a platform that connects job seekers and employers. Applicants are advised to conduct their own independent research into the credentials of the prospective employer.We always make certain that our clients do not endorse any request for money payments, thus we advise against sharing any personal or bank-related information with any third party. If you suspect fraud or malpractice, please contact us via contact us page.